Virtual reality basketball app Gym Class has completed an $8 million seed round led by Andreessen Horowitz (a16z) and participated by Y Combinator. The app has nearly 1 million downloads on the Meta Quest App Lab and is scheduled to launch on the Meta Quest Store this fall. Gym Class allows people wearing Quest VR headsets to play basketball online with up to eight other people from around the world. Players control the avatar through their own body movements and hold Quest controllers to shoot, pass, dribble and dunk on a customizable digital court that users can design themselves. The avatar in the game will repeat actions such as jumping that the user performs in real life.
